This video introduces the Renaissance, a cultural movement in Europe marked by a revival of classical texts and the philosophy of humanism. Key figures like Petrarch laid the groundwork for humanism, emphasizing human potential. The invention of the printing press facilitated the spread of Renaissance ideas, challenging traditional power structures. Civic humanism emerged, applying humanist principles to politics, with thinkers like Machiavelli influencing political thought. The Renaissance also saw advancements in art and architecture, with a focus on naturalism and classical themes. The video concludes with resources for further study.
